The mystery of the suicide of a student of the sixth standard in a private school in Hyderabad has become mysterious.
The student committed suicide by jumping from the third floor of the school, the post-mortem was also conducted.
According to investigations so far, the girl had no problems at home or at school, she did not even use a mobile phone.
2 employees and the teacher saw the girl jumping, the teacher asked son, what are you doing? The student jumped instead of answering.
ASP Alina Rajpar, head of the investigation committee, said that they are investigating what caused the suicide.
He added that while jumping, the teachers standing there thought that the girl was making a Tik Tok video.
According to ASP, the staff tried to stop, the girl’s jersey came into the hands of the staff.
After the incident, an FIR was registered, while the registration of the school was suspended and a 3-day holiday was taken.
